Hardwire Kill Switches vs. Remote-Controlled Kill Switches

Hardwire kill switches are installed directly into the vehicle’s wiring, while remote-controlled kill switches can be activated using a wireless device. Both types of kill switches have their own set of benefits and drawbacks.

Hardwire kill switches are relatively simple and inexpensive, but they can be difficult to install, especially for non-technical individuals. They also require access to the vehicle’s wiring, which can be a hassle. However, hardwire kill switches are reliable and can provide a secure connection.

Remote-controlled kill switches, on the other hand, offer more convenience and flexibility. They can be activated using a smartphone app or a separate device, allowing owners to remotely disable the engine from a distance. However, remote-controlled kill switches require a more complex installation process and may be more expensive than hardwire kill switches.

Will a kill switch prevent my car from being stolen if it’s not locked?

No, a kill switch is designed to prevent a stolen car from being driven, not to prevent theft in the first place. Make sure to always lock your car and be aware of your surroundings to prevent theft.
